About Richard Kimathi and the exhibition

Richard Kimathi's work is never less than extraordinary.

Surely one of the highlights of the year, seemingly every artist in Kenya awaits Richard Kimathi's latest series with much excitement and anticipation. Without doubt it will surprise, be totally new and fresh.  It will have no relationship to anything you have ever seen.  The latest show; 'The common people' does not disappoint.

In this series Kimathi explores the trauma of human migration.  With 'Vocals I and II' he first focuses on the souls lost on the journey at sea.  He then carries his theme further with the powerful 'Ghost of the sea'.  And like many artists, this leads him to a new subject; the havoc wrought by the political class on the people of Kenya.  'National dress' portrays the extreme discomfort of the wearers, whist the feral appearance of the 'Political guru' and the pained expression on the faces in 'Small wounds' need no further explanation.

As ever Kimathi succeeds in evoking strong reactions from the viewer, always emotion first and cerebral wonder soon after. The technical perfection of the paint application is undisputed.
